Cylindrical Lens has optical power in only one direction, capable of compressing a point light source into a line or providing no magnification in the other direction. It is widely used in applications such as laser line focusing, beam shaping, grating coupling, and astigmatism correction.
Optical Characteristics
• Uniaxial Focusing: Possesses refractive power along the axial (curved) direction; flat or parallel in the perpendicular direction, producing a "line" output instead of a "point."
• Common Specifications: Focal length 5 mm – 1000 mm; effective aperture 2 mm × 2 mm – 50 mm × 50 mm.
• Surface Accuracy: λ/4@632.8 nm; surface roughness ≤ 10 Å, suitable for visible to near-infrared laser systems.
• Coatings: Broadband anti-reflection (400-700 nm), single-wavelength anti-reflection at 808 nm, 1064 nm, 1550 nm, or high transmission coating for 10.6 µm CO₂ lasers.Manufacturing Shapes
• Plano-Convex Cylindrical: Most common, easy to manufacture, low cost.
• Plano-Concave Cylindrical: Used to expand line width or compensate for astigmatism.
• Biconvex/Biconcave Cylindrical: Symmetrical structure, reduces spherical aberration.
• Aspheric Cylindrical: CNC grinding or molding, further reduces aberrations, suitable for high-power fiber laser collimation.
• Custom shapes available: Rectangular, circular, D-shaped, stepped holes, metallized edges.Common Materials
• N-BK7 / H-K9L: Low absorption in visible to near-infrared range, cost-effective.
• UVFS: High transmission in ultraviolet (193-400 nm), suitable for excimer laser beam shaping.
• CaF₂, MgF₂: Broadband transmission from deep ultraviolet to mid-infrared, low dispersion.
• ZnSe, Ge: Mid to far-infrared (2-14 µm) laser focusing.
